About this Position

The Plant Mechanic I performs manual and mechanical work that involves preventive, predictive, and corrective maintenance and/or operation of water and wastewater treatment and sewage pumping equipment. Must be able to perform on-call, callback, or standby duties as required.

Qualifications

• High school diploma or GED equivalent

• 2 years of related experience and/or training

• Or equivalent combination of education and experience

• Wastewater Works Operator "B" license and Water Works Operator "B" license (preferred)

• Valid Class B Oklahoma Commercial Driver's License and a driving record acceptable to the City's insurance carrier

• Or willingness/ability to obtain a Class B CDL within a year

Responsibilities

• Perform preventive and predictive maintenance procedures on various equipment

• Document maintenance efforts and the materials and supplies used

• Complete housekeeping tasks (painting equipment and appurtenances, etc.)

• Maintain inventory of parts, tools, materials and supplies

• Perform corrective maintenance procedures on equipment

• Develop and track the equipment use schedule

• Rotate mechanical equipment

• Work with in-house and external service providers, contractors, and vendors

• Obtain the following Water and Wastewater Operator licenses:

• Temporary license within 10 days

• Class "D" license within one (1) year

• Class "C" license within two (2) years

Necessary Skills

• Strong mathematical ability

• Strong written/verbal communication skills

• Availability for on-call status during off duty hours (on 24/7 callback at least one week per month)

• Ability to meet the required physical standards for this position

• Ability to pass extensive background process and pre-employment drug, physical, pulmonary function test, and audio screenings
